One killed, another injured in Scarborough shooting Monday afternoon
Toronto police respond to shooting near Victoria Park Avenue and Highway 401; second victim transported to hospital.

One person was killed and another injured in a shooting in Scarborough on Monday, July 6, police say.
Toronto police responded to Victoria Park Avenue south of Highway 401 around 3:15 p.m. after reports of gunshots. One person was found with gunshot wounds and pronounced dead at the scene. A second victim was located at Victoria Park and Sheppard Avenue and was taken to hospital by emergency services. The severity of their injuries is unknown.
No suspect information has been released. The investigation is ongoing.
